    Can anyone direct me to a forum where I can get information on chorus cable, not Chorus Digital over the Air. I ask becaUse my bro in law has chorus cable and can tune his tv to about 9 channels. He then has the signal sent round the house to various rooms but the tv furthest away has a crap picture on RTE and it tends to vary throughout the day. Is the signal converted to VHF and can I get an amplifier to send a good signal round to all the other tellys?

    I am back from UK so do not know a lot about Irish systems, for example if he watches a cable channel on the Video he then gets a good picture in the kitchen by watching through the Video channel?

    Much analog in ireland is VHF whereas all analog in the UK is UHF.
    Most irish tvs are tunable to uhf and 2 vhf bands (aka 1 and 3) , depends where ya are.

    Many UK tv's brought over here miss a channel here or there coz its on vhf in your area.

    Ask you local cable company for frequenies or channel numbers first.

    It depends on what part of the country you are in. Certain parts (Cork city for certain) need a decoder for Chorus cable. This allows only one channel to be viewed at a time. This also means that you cant record one channel while watching another, or pipe different channels around the house.

    Other parts of the country served by Chorus are more fortunate, in that the channels on the basic package are all decoded together and all piped into the house. This means that you can watch whatever you like and record something else, and on however many TV's you want.

The signal of the basic package is decoded so cable just runs from outside connector into house. However, although the channels are broadcast in VHF using the 2 bands, CHORUS, compound things a bit further by using even a lower frequency VHF and as the bands are so close together reception can be in a word AWFUL. The channel interfence on the current set up I have traced to the main TV whihc is a BEKO and when plugged in it causes channel interfence, must be something in the TV, like dodgy power transformer.
